On 12/12/2011 11:21 AM, Federico Pozzoni wrote: 
> i'm trying to create a model to model transformation to my metamodel(  
> Following the book "Eclipse Modeling Project - A Domain-Specific  
> Language (DSL) Toolkit"), more precisely i've to create a  
> transformation to XML. 
> I'm stuck at the point where i've to delete the  
> "mixed:EFeatureMapEntry" and extend flow and inline with  
> XMLTypeDocumentRoot; section of the book is the following: 
> Quote: 
>> QVTO cannot currently deal with statements such as mixed += 'text';  
>> because 
>> mixed is of type EFeatureMapEntry and cannot be set with a string. 
>> A workaround for this is to extend model elements that contain a  
>> string within 
>> their serialized output by XMLTypeDocumentRoot. With that, we need to  
>> delete 
>> their mixed:EFeatureMapEntry because XMLTypeDocumentRoot declares 
>> one as well. Declaring this eSuperType for the Inline and Flow  
>> classes of our 
>> xhtml.ecore model should take care of most elements we need. We'll  
>> add this 
>> supertype to more elements as needed when creating our script.  
>> Additionally, we 
>> need to change some attributes to be of type AnySimpleType (for example, 
>> colspan in ThType). A nice feature of the QVTO editor is that it  
>> recognizes 
>> model changes on-the-fly, so each update is immediately available. 
> 
> 
> Can anyone help with this section? Can anyone suggest some  
> alternatives for the creation of XML?

Hi 
 
Modern modeling tools work with models that have relatively simple  
underlying structure (meta-meta-model) defined by Ecore/MOF/UML. 
 
Pre-modeling tools based on XML can have very complex structure,  
sometimes constrained by XSD. 
 
Few modeling tools support the complexity of XSD at the modeling level.  
In some cases you may be able to configure EMF's XML serialisation to  
hide the external eccentricities from the tools, But more generally.. 
 
You must use a meta-meta-model that represents your concepts, so if you  
are interested in the subtleties of XML serialisation you need to use  
XSD as your meta-model (and perhaps Ecore as your meta-meta-model). ATL  
certainly has examples of direct manipulation of XML.
